Justin Houston
Am I the only one who thinks this is likely his last season here?
He’s the biggest financial responsibility on this team and he’s not the same. I get that he’s still pretty good, but his knee is not the same as it used to be. It seems like that will not get better in future years. Here’s my reasoning: 1. He still has to be motivated. In the Ravens game, Houston himself said Justin Hamilton had to motivate him to make a play. That is a pretty telling sign to me. 2. He has quit on plays. Just last week he quit on a play where he could have tried to make a tackle on the RB who scored. 3. Being a great run stuffer and decent pass rusher isn’t worth the price tag. 4. We drafted Breeland Speaks. Veach specifically looked for Breeland Speaks and trade up for him, who coincidentally relates to some things Houston does (albeit not as good). He’s a strong player who can hold up against the run and drop in coverage. It seems like Veach calculated this pick to replace Houston after getting Speaks a year in the NFL and a training program. It seems like this is the time that good organizations sell these players for assets. He’s turning 30 next month. I’m thinking they could try to get him to restructure, but why not use him to get a 2nd rd pick or trade up in the first rd for a good young player? |
